Trainer | The Secret Genius of Modern Life
Hannah Fry visits eBay's authentication centre, where they are waging war against fake high-value trainers. She discovers how American breakfast waffles transformed our trainer soles and how an 18th-century tea set led to the use of celebrity endorsement.
